
Indoor Pool
Pool Specifications
Our indoor pool is the perfect size and temperature for year round swim lessons, swim team, and pool parties! The water temperature is maintained at a comfortable 86-88°F to ensure a pleasant experience year-round. You’ll find a diving board, a rope swing, and various pool toys for extra fun. Adjacent to the pool is a 40×30 foot party room, perfect for meals, gift openings, and other party activities.

Reservation Details
Please call our main office at 770-443-1187 to reserve the indoor pool. A non-refundable deposit of $100 is required at the time of scheduling your party. We typically recommend booking as soon as possible to secure your preferred date and time.
Pricing
-
Private Rental: The pool is completely private for your event, aside from our staff member who will monitor the pool for safety. The pool must be rented for a minimum of 2 hours.
-
Party Room Included: A 40×30 foot party room is included in all pool party rentals.
-
Note: During a 2-hour party, food and gifts are typically saved for the final portion of your scheduled time. If you choose a party length of 2.5 hours or more, you’re welcome to schedule a break in the middle for snacks or presents.

Rules
Required Swim Attire:
-
All swimmers must wear proper swimsuits (no street clothes).
-
Hair must be secured in a ponytail, braid, or swim cap.
-
No hair gels, body oils, or creams in the pool.
Bring Your Own Towels & Goggles:
We do not provide towels; please bring goggles if desired. We do sell them.
No Food in Pool Area:
All refreshments should remain in the party room.
No Confetti or Loose Glitter:
A $20 cleanup fee applies if confetti or glitter is used (including in balloons).
Adult Supervision:
At least one adult must actively monitor children in the pool area at all times.
Dry-Off Time:
Swimmers must exit the pool 15 minutes before your scheduled end time to allow for drying off and changing. This last 15 minutes is not intended for eating or returning to the water.
Safety Monitoring:
A staff member is always on duty to monitor pool safety, but parents/guardians are primarily responsible for supervising their children.
